Job description
Petroleum engineers are responsible for overseeing production and storage of petroleum products. In addition to overseeing drilling, you will also be responsible for sealing the reservoir and disposing of any waste materials. In order to land an oil engineer job, you must have a bachelor's degree in petroleum engineering and strong IT skills. Excellent interpersonal and analytical skills are essential. You must be able to work under stressful circumstances and handle multimillion-dollar operations.
Petroleum engineers are responsible for the understanding of reservoir engineering, fluid dynamics, and geology. This is a rewarding career that requires problem solving skills. They are also responsible for interpreting drilling data and preparing rework processes to increase production. They supervise drilling operations and equipment operation, and conduct research to find ways to recover petroleum. They coordinate activities of research and planning, and oversee early-stage natural gas processing.

Environment for work
A career in the oil industry requires intensive brain work. The aim is to deliver oil and natural gas to consumers at the lowest possible cost. Oil engineers typically work in entry-level positions. Some advance to management positions, while others become independent consultants. For advancement, a graduate degree in petroleum engineering will be necessary. A four-year degree is required to become a petroleum engineering professional. You also need to pass the Fundamentals of Engineering exam. If you pass this exam, you can work independently, although you will need supervision.
The work environment for oil engineers is diverse. It can be dangerously harsh or beautiful. Some petroleum engineers are located in urban areas while others work overseas. They might travel to remote regions to conduct research. They often work with geologists to find a potential drilling site. They plan and oversee drilling operations to ensure that the best extraction possible is achieved. Apart from being responsible for drilling operations, oil engineers could also act as consultants to the sector.
